Stone end terraced period cottage well renovated cottage with accommodation on three floors. Located in a slightly elevated location in the centre of Hebden Bridge yet within three hundred metres of beautiful open countryside.




Three Foster Lane briefly comprises: Dining Kitchen, Sitting Room, Bathroom, Bedroom. Gas central heating, uPVC double glazing. Outside seating area.

Situated in Foster Lane this property is approximately four hundred metres walking distance from the market and shops in the vibrant town centre of Hebden Bridge and with the convenience of a railway station with excellent rail links to Leeds and Manchester.

Lower Ground Floor

DINING KITCHEN (6.00m max. x 3.46m max. ) - The rear door opens into this spacious kitchen which has a range of new modern white base units with complementary wood work tops and stainless steel sink and drainer. Built-in "Hotpoint" four burner gas hob and built-in electric oven and grill. Plumbing is installed for a dishwasher, there are ceiling spotlight, built in shelves and a radiator. uPVC window to the side elevation. Two built-in cupboards for storage the larger having a wall mounted "Baxi" gas combination boiler and plumbing installed for a washing machine. The floor is porcelain tiled and there are steps leading up to the ground floor. A back door leads onto a raised seating area.



Ground Floor

SITTING ROOM (6.08m max. x 3.62m max.) - Front door from Foster Lane opens directly into this sitting room which has uPVC windows at both ends and a solid wood floor. Original stone fireplace. Two radiators. A staircase leads up to the first floor and the second leads down to the kitchen.



First Floor

BATHROOM (2.95m x 2.38m) - This good size bathroom has a new modern three piece suite in white comprising bath, wash hand basin and w.c. Bath with mixer shower and shower screen. Radiator. Fitted shelves. uPVC window to the rear. Access to the loft via a hatch. The walls are part tiled.


BEDROOM (3.71m max. x 3.60m) - uPVC window to the front, a radiator and a large built-in wardrobe/cupboard.



EXTERIOR - The front of the house at ground floor level opens onto Foster Lane with on street parking. The rear of the house at lower ground level opens on a raised area with scope for further development into a elevated patio above a private car park and Victoria Road.
